From 080156157f2a7a28ae6fff8d9f143a1525e96fc3 Mon Sep 17 00:00:00 2001 From: "Michael N. Lipp" Date: Sun, 18 Jun 2023 13:28:44 +0200 Subject: [PATCH] Prevent NPE when start fails. --- .../src/org/jdrupes/vmoperator/runner/qemu/QemuMonitor.java |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/org.jdrupes.vmoperator.runner.qemu/src/org/jdrupes/vmoperator/runner/qemu/QemuMonitor.java b/org.jdrupes.vmoperator.runner.qemu/src/org/jdrupes/vmoperator/runner/qemu/QemuMonitor.java index a870769..05f58ca 100644 --- a/org.jdrupes.vmoperator.runner.qemu/src/org/jdrupes/vmoperator/runner/qemu/QemuMonitor.java +++ b/org.jdrupes.vmoperator.runner.qemu/src/org/jdrupes/vmoperator/runner/qemu/QemuMonitor.java @@ -238,7 +238,9 @@ public class QemuMonitor extends Component { monitorChannel = null; synchronized (this) { if (suspendedStop != null) { - powerdownTimer.cancel(); + if (powerdownTimer != null) { + powerdownTimer.cancel(); + } suspendedStop.resumeHandling(); suspendedStop = null; }